首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

idea连接mysql数据库导入什么包

在使用IDEA连接MySQL数据库并导入相应包之前,首先需要确保已经安装好MySQL数据库,并且创建了相应的数据库。

在IDEA中连接MySQL数据库需要使用到Java的JDBC(Java Database Connectivity)技术,所以需要导入相关的JDBC包。常用的JDBC包有两个,分别是JDBC驱动包和连接池包。具体的包导入如下:

  1. JDBC驱动包:JDBC驱动包是用来连接数据库和执行SQL语句的核心包。常用的MySQL的JDBC驱动包是MySQL Connector/J,可以从官方网站下载对应版本的驱动包,下载地址:https://dev.mysql.com/downloads/connector/j/。下载完成后,将驱动包导入到项目的依赖中即可。
  2. 连接池包:连接池包是用来管理数据库连接的包,可以提高数据库连接的效率和性能。常用的连接池包有c3p0、Druid等。可以通过Maven等构建工具将相应的连接池包添加到项目的依赖中。

导入完成后,就可以在代码中使用相关的类和方法来连接MySQL数据库了。一般的连接代码示例如下:

代码语言:txt
复制
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;

public class Main {
    public static void main(String[] args) {
        // JDBC连接URL
        String url = "jdbc:mysql://localhost:3306/database_name";
        // 数据库用户名和密码
        String username = "root";
        String password = "password";

        try {
            // 加载JDBC驱动程序
            Class.forName("com.mysql.cj.jdbc.Driver");
            // 建立数据库连接
            Connection conn = DriverManager.getConnection(url, username, password);

            // 进行数据库操作,如执行SQL语句等

            // 关闭数据库连接
            conn.close();
        } catch (ClassNotFoundException e) {
            e.printStackTrace();
        } catch (SQLException e) {
            e.printStackTrace();
        }
    }
}

上述代码中,通过Class.forName("com.mysql.cj.jdbc.Driver")加载MySQL的JDBC驱动程序,然后通过DriverManager.getConnection(url, username, password)建立数据库连接,其中url是连接URL,username和password是数据库的用户名和密码。连接建立成功后,可以进行后续的数据库操作。

需要注意的是,具体的包名和类名可能会因为不同的版本和厂商而有所不同,可以根据使用的具体JDBC驱动包的文档进行查看。

除了上述提到的基本的MySQL连接过程,还可以使用ORM框架(如MyBatis、Hibernate等)来简化数据库操作,提高开发效率。

关于腾讯云相关产品和产品介绍链接地址,具体可以参考腾讯云官方文档:https://cloud.tencent.com/document/product/236/3130

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共17个视频
Oracle数据库实战精讲教程-数据库零基础教程【动力节点】
动力节点Java培训
视频中讲解了Oracle数据库基础、搭建Oracle数据库环境、SQL*Plus命令行工具的使用、标准SQL、Oracle数据核心-表空间、Oracle数据库常用对象,数据库性能优化,数据的导出与导入,索引,视图,连接查询,子查询,Sequence,数据库设计三范式等。
领券